Title: Sven Erfurth: Innovator in RFID Technology
Introduction
Sven Erfurth is a notable inventor based in Darmstadt,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of RFID technology, holding a total of four patents. His work focuses on enhancing the efficiency and functionality of smart consumables and identifier labels.
Latest Patents
Sven's latest patents include innovative designs for smart consumables and identifier labels. One of his patents describes a label for marking containers or equipment by adhering the label to a surface. This label features a support material base, at least one RFID microelectronic device, and multiple antennas for different frequency ranges. The antennas include a first antenna for the frequency range of 860 to 960 MHz, achieving a theoretical read range peak of over 4 meters when applied to a glass surface. The label dimensions are compact, measuring 40 mm by 20 mm or less. Another patent focuses on an RFID label specifically designed for laboratory environments, which can be used on cylindrical bottles, vials, and syringes. This RFID label also includes a flat flexible support material base, an RFID microelectronic device, and a tamper detection function.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Sven has worked with prominent companies such as Merck KGaA and Merck Patent GmbH. His experience in these organizations has allowed him to develop and refine his innovative ideas in RFID technology.
Collaborations
Sven has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Christian Kuechenthal and Jeffrey Whitford. Their combined expertise has contributed to the advancement of their projects and innovations.
